Creating an Indian film sequence

This Music video introduces teachers to the final lesson in the Indian music topic, where pupils combine music, visual images, and movement to create a short film sequence. Using the provided video guide track with accompanying images of Indian street scenes, pupils perform their own musical ideas and add movement, building confidence in creative expression.

This video is part of Kapow Primary’s Music scheme – notes. It supports teachers by providing clear suggestions for movements and sounds, while encouraging flexibility and creativity. Filming the performance offers an opportunity for pupils to reflect on and critique their work, bringing the unit to a dynamic and collaborative conclusion before moving on to North American minimalism.
